Hello,
I ran through the VPN Wizzard on the Pix Device Manager but I would like to know how to verify my connections are esablished and passing data.

Jason,
You can use the sh crypto isa sa command and the sh crypto ips sa.
sh crypto isa sa will tell you who has initiated a connection and what state it is in.
sh crypto ips sa will allow you to see encrypted packets and unencrypted packets and how much data has been passed through your vpn tunnel.
